Azure AD and M365 Engineer

Workspace Collaboration (Cloud Computing)

Azure AD and M365 Engineer

What a day at work for you will look like:

  1. Eliciting, understanding, and designing against both business and technical requirements,
  2. Developing and delivery of design documentation,
  3. Implementing Microsoft Azure tenant-level configuration, including but not limited to:
    • Azure Active Directory administration,
    • Conditional Access Policy,
    • Multi-Factor Authentication,
    • Identity and Access Management,
  4. Implementing Microsoft Office 365 tenant-level configuration, including but not limited to:
    • M365 Groups
    • M365 Advanced Threat Protection
    • M365 Security and Compliance Policies
    • Service configuration for core M365 services including Teams, SPO, EXO and OneDrive
    • Sensitivity labels, data loss prevention policies, retention policies
  5. Integrating 3rd party solutions with Microsoft Azure and Microsoft Office 365 including SaaS backup solutions
  6. Automating cloud service implementation activities using Azure Automation
  7. Configuring cloud environment monitoring, logging and alerting capabilities for both Microsoft Azure and Microsoft Office 365
  8. Cloud system integration and testing,
  9. Coordinating agile life cycle activities and ensuring progress is being made with the objectives,
  10. System release and deployment, and
  11. Engaging effectively with the Systems Engineering team, management, and other teams across the Technical Systems areas.


To be successful in this role, you need to have:

  1. Fresh graduates of relevant background, knowledge or self-proficiency will be considered.
  2. Relevant experience working in a similar role within an engineering or project environment
  3. Good problem solving skills
  4. Good knowledge and application of a broad range of skills including software, systems and architecture, and systems engineering
  5. Good knowledge of PowerShell and PowerShell modules
  6. Demonstrated ability to produce consistently good results in a complex environment
  7. Ability to work autonomously or with minimal supervision, and deliver completed work on schedule
  8. Excellent written and oral communication skills
  9. Willingness to document and improve software development processes
  10. Experience delivering M365 projects utilizing an agile delivery approach


Apply for this position

Allowed Type(s): .pdf, .doc, .docx